The reality of murder sets in. Walt and Jesse try to dissolve a corpse in acid, only to have it melt through the bathtub and crash onto the floor below. This episode is darkly comedic yet horrifying.   • The American Dream: Walter's desire to provide for his family and secure their financial future drives the plot.
  • Morality: Walter's actions become increasingly morally ambiguous, raising questions about right and wrong.
  • Partnership: The complex relationship between Walter and Jesse is a central theme, with both characters influencing each other's actions.

Some critics argue Season 1 is "slow." Compared to the cartel assassinations of Season 4, yes, it is slower. However, this pace is necessary. You cannot build a skyscraper without a foundation. Season 1 forces you to sit in Walt’s humiliation so that his empowerment resonates.

The action climax. After Skinny Pete robs them, Walt and Jesse must find a distributor, Tuco Salamanca (Raymond Cruz)—a psychopathic, bell-ringing drug lord. When Tuco beats Jesse nearly to death, Walt returns alone. In the most badass moment of the season, Walt storms Tuco’s headquarters, throws a bag of explosive mercury fulminate, and declares: “This… is not meth.” He walks out with $35,000.
